Yes, I'm both from and in Japan.
Politicians are those that usually lie to us, but that's the norm in every country anyway.
Other than that, people aren't really liars here, I'd rather say they pretend to know everything about the field they're working in, even if it's clear as day they don't.

A relevant example was when I took my PinePhone to the local SoftBank store because SoftBank USIM didn't work with it, they had no idea where in the settings they had to be, and were especially lost as soon as they went into the "Mobile" settings, but that's because that's in English (so not translated to Japanese yet).
I don't live in Tokyo, so most people here don't know any English apart from "hello", "sorry", and "no English", but despite looking nothing like iOS nor Android, he thought for 2 hours long the phone was running Android, despite already explaining it's Linux, but after that he finally understood.
But after a grand total of 3 hours, he gave up and called the headquarters, and they confirmed that they only support Android and iOS (and flip phones, but those run on a stripped down Android base anyway).
Then he suggested a free SIM so it can be used on every device regardless of OS or IMEI (they lock USIM cards to specific IMEI on top of supporting specific OSs), so he called the HQ again, and they told him that free SIMs are data only, which he genuinely didn't even know.
